Output 44f834fe965ec5342d21a8bd321a3333eb3d62f43757dc432fb7ea41673aba14:3

value
29362592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a02ba8bc4e0d6bd7cf0a8a748513be7312e01997 OP_EQUAL
address
MNW4ecTSCXiShG9jDhWxdh4JKkgrrpks1P
transaction
44f834fe965ec5342d21a8bd321a3333eb3d62f43757dc432fb7ea41673aba14
spent
true